Japanese Chipmaker Rapidus Sets Sight on Broadcom to Emulate Taiwan Semiconductor's Market Dominance

Broadcom Inc (NASDAQ:AVGO) could soon avail 2-nm chip samples from Japan’s Rapidus starting in June. The development marks the Japanese chipmaker’s efforts to emulate key contract chipmaker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Co’s (NYSE:TSM) strategy, which catapulted it into the trillion-dollar market cap, Nikkei Asia reports.
